We seek someone with high energy, enthusiasm, and vision to work within the department in a tenured track position! Screening will begin in February.<br \/>\nWe seek a person with knowledge, skills and proficiencies in providing training to students in careers related to ASL Studies and Deaf Education\/Deaf Studies. The successful candidate will have earned a doctoral degree in Deaf Education, American Sign Language, Linguistics, or a closely related field. ABDs may be considered. The successful candidate will also have a knowledge of Deaf culture and extensive personal and professional experiences within the Deaf community as well as fluency in American Sign Language. The successful candidate will also have demonstrated teaching research and publication skills.<\/p>\n<p>The responsibilities for this position include advising and counseling majors in the Masters and Doctoral Deaf Education programs. This position also requires the candidate to teach undergraduate, masters, and doctoral courses within the Department as the program needs mandate. The candidate will also serve on departmental, college, and university committees as necessary.
